Ugly Duck wrote:Im confuzlled, a missle that acts as a cluster bomb?
Depending on the size of the rockets or which nation is using them a variety of warheads can be used. Some scatter mines, others use gravity AP/AT submunitions, then there's the FAE warheads or there are guided bomblets that use acoustics and/or infrared signatures to acquire targets.
